TECHNICAL DATA
Octal 3-State Noninverting
Bus Transceiver
IN74LS245
These octal bus transceiver are designed for asynchronous two-way
communication between data buses. The control function implementation
minimized external timing requirements.
The device allows data transmission from the A bus to the B bus or
from the B bus to the A bus depending upon the logic level at the
directional control (DIR) input. The enable input(E) can be used to
disable the device so that the buses are effectively isolated.
• Bidirectional Bus Transceiver in a High-Density 20-Pin Package
• 3-state Outputs Dirve Bus Lines Directly
• P-N-P Inputs D-C Loading on Bus Lines
• Hysteresis at Bus Inputs Improve Noise Margins
• Typical Propagation Delay Times; Port to Port ... 8 ns
